      <title>Lieberman-Warner Filibustered, 48-36</title>
      <description>&lt;p&gt;&lt;em&gt;From the &lt;a href="http://thinkprogress.org/wonkroom/2008/06/06/climate-act-filibustered/"&gt;Wonk Room&lt;/a&gt;.&lt;/em&gt;&lt;/p&gt;


	&lt;p&gt;This morning, in the only order of business today, the Senate &lt;a href="http://www.senate.gov/legislative/LIS/roll_call_lists/roll_call_vote_cfm.cfm?congress=110&amp;#38;session=2&amp;#38;vote=00145"&gt;voted 48-36&lt;/a&gt; to filibuster the Lieberman-Warner Climate Security Act (S. 3036) &amp;#8211; 60 votes would have been required to achieve cloture and limit debate. 16 senators &amp;#8211; six Democrats and ten Republicans &amp;#8211; failed to vote&lt;/a&gt;.&lt;/p&gt;


&lt;div style='text-align:center'&gt;&lt;img src='http://thinkprogress.org/wonkroom/wp-content/uploads/2008/06/cspan2060608092821.jpg' alt='Final tally' /&gt;&lt;/div&gt;

	&lt;p&gt;The vote was specifically on cloture for Senator Barbara Boxer&amp;#8217;s (D-CA) &lt;a href="http://www.hillheat.com/articles/2008/06/05/lieberman-warner-amendments"&gt;substititute amendment&lt;/a&gt; (S.A. 4825) to the bill.&lt;/p&gt;


Voting in the affirmative were 39 Democrats, seven Republicans, and two independents (Republicans and independents in &lt;span class="caps"&gt;ALL CAPS&lt;/span&gt;, senators up for re-election in bold, senators retiring in italics):
&lt;blockquote&gt;Akaka &lt;strong&gt;Baucus&lt;/strong&gt; Bayh Bingaman Boxer Cantwell Cardin Carper Casey &lt;strong&gt;&lt;span class="caps"&gt;COLLINS&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/strong&gt; Dodd &lt;strong&gt;&lt;span class="caps"&gt;DOLE&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;strong&gt;Durbin&lt;/strong&gt; Feingold Feinstein &lt;strong&gt;Harkin&lt;/strong&gt; Inouye &lt;strong&gt;Kerry&lt;/strong&gt; Klobuchar Kohl &lt;strong&gt;Lautenberg&lt;/strong&gt; Leahy &lt;strong&gt;Levin&lt;/strong&gt; LIEBERMAN Lincoln &lt;span class="caps"&gt;MARTINEZ&lt;/span&gt; McCaskill Menendez Mikulski Murray Nelson (FL)
Nelson (NE) &lt;strong&gt;Pryor&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;strong&gt;Reed&lt;/strong&gt; Reid &lt;strong&gt;Rockefeller&lt;/strong&gt; Salazar &lt;span class="caps"&gt;SANDERS&lt;/span&gt; Schumer &lt;strong&gt;&lt;span class="caps"&gt;SMITH&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/strong&gt; SNOWE Stabenow  &lt;strong&gt;&lt;span class="caps"&gt;SUNUNU&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/strong&gt; Tester &lt;em&gt;&lt;span class="caps"&gt;WARNER&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/em&gt; Webb Whitehouse Wyden&lt;/blockquote&gt;

Voting in the negative were 32 Republicans and four Democrats (Democrats in &lt;span class="caps"&gt;ALL CAPS&lt;/span&gt;, senators up for re-election  in &lt;strong&gt;bold&lt;/strong&gt;, senators retiring in &lt;em&gt;italics&lt;/em&gt;):
&lt;blockquote&gt;&lt;strong&gt;Alexander&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;em&gt;Allard&lt;/em&gt; &lt;strong&gt;Barrasso&lt;/strong&gt; Bennett Bond &lt;span class="caps"&gt;BROWN&lt;/span&gt; Brownback Bunning Burr &lt;strong&gt;Chambliss&lt;/strong&gt; Coburn &lt;strong&gt;Cochran&lt;/strong&gt; Corker Crapo &lt;em&gt;Domenici&lt;/em&gt; DORGAN Ensign &lt;strong&gt;Enzi&lt;/strong&gt; Grassley &lt;em&gt;Hagel&lt;/em&gt; Hatch Hutchison &lt;strong&gt;Inhofe&lt;/strong&gt; Isakson Kyl &lt;strong&gt;McConnell&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;strong&gt;&lt;span class="caps"&gt;JOHNSON&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;strong&gt;&lt;span class="caps"&gt;LANDRIEU&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/strong&gt; Lugar &lt;strong&gt;Roberts&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;strong&gt;Sessions&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;strong&gt;Shelby&lt;/strong&gt; Thune Vitter Voinovich &lt;strong&gt;Wicker&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/blockquote&gt;

Not voting were six Democrats and 10 Republicans (Democrats in &lt;span class="caps"&gt;ALL CAPS&lt;/span&gt;, senators up for re-election in bold, senators retiring in italics):
&lt;blockquote&gt;&lt;strong&gt;&lt;span class="caps"&gt;BIDEN&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/strong&gt; BYRD &lt;span class="caps"&gt;CLINTON&lt;/span&gt; &lt;strong&gt;Coleman&lt;/strong&gt; CONRAD &lt;strong&gt;Cornyn&lt;/strong&gt; &lt;em&gt;Craig&lt;/em&gt; DeMint &lt;strong&gt;Graham&lt;/strong&gt; Gregg &lt;span class="caps"&gt;KENNEDY&lt;/span&gt; McCain Murkowski &lt;span class="caps"&gt;OBAMA&lt;/span&gt;  Specter &lt;strong&gt;Stevens&lt;/strong&gt;&lt;/blockquote&gt;

	&lt;p&gt;Biden, Clinton, Coleman, Kennedy, &lt;a href="http://climateprogress.org/2008/06/06/b-l-w-dies-again-48-36-mccain-still-wants-more-nuclear-pork"&gt;McCain&lt;/a&gt;, and Obama submitted statements indicating they would have voted for cloture.&lt;/p&gt;</description>
